Output 766fe8f3257c1178e0d517d090721c8f148b96febd97c37ea38b6e3fee3d7320:62

value
103062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74b3bf4a9450bca9b4c05c39c59570a6ccde059d OP_EQUAL
address
3CL5drQi3JDCykZ8cDn7AF5FcJivEHmLhC
transaction
766fe8f3257c1178e0d517d090721c8f148b96febd97c37ea38b6e3fee3d7320
spent
true